Transaction 21be3f2d147ecc9876d50f7c7bfa48bd364570388835d4fe295a51175ecb28ee
1 Input
2 Outputs
- 21be3f2d147ecc9876d50f7c7bfa48bd364570388835d4fe295a51175ecb28ee:0
- 21be3f2d147ecc9876d50f7c7bfa48bd364570388835d4fe295a51175ecb28ee:1
value 150000
address 1DdLmkjndFmjfX1HZFryPGW8N6froajnho
value 1288850
address 19JUPWfZZSdf7KTMvF54GSpJHhZEM8Y3rX